#' Generate equations from data.frame(s)
#' 
#' @param ... one or more \code{data.frame}s with columns "Description" (character), "Rate" (character), 
#' and one column per ODE state with the state names. The state columns correspond to the stoichiometric
#' matrix.
#' @param volumes Named character, volume parameters for species. Names must be a subset of the species.
#' Values can be either characters, e.g. "V1", or numeric values for the volume. If \code{volumes} is not
#' \code{NULL}, missing species are treated like 1.
#' @details This function is supposed to translate a reaction network as being defined in a csv file
#' into the raw equations.
#' 
#' @return An object of class \code{eqnList}, a named vector with the equations. Contains attributes "SMatrix"
#' (the stoichiometric matrix), "species" (the state names), "rates" (the rate expressions) and "description".
#' @examples 
#' #######################################
#' # Example 1
#' #######################################
#' reactions <- data.frame(Description = c("Activation", "Deactivation"), 
#'                         Rate = c("act*A", "deact*pA"), A=c(-1,1), pA=c(1, -1) )
#' f <- generateEquations(reactions)
#' f
#' 
#' #######################################
#' # Example 2
#' #######################################
#' reactions <- data.frame(Description = c("Activation", "Deactivation", "Production", "Degradation"), 
#'                         Rate = c("act*A", "deact*pA", "prod", "degrad*pA"), 
#'                         A=c(-1,1, 1, NA), 
#'                         pA=c(1, -1, NA, -1))
#' volumes <- c(A = "V1", pA = "V2")
#' f <- generateEquations(reactions, volumes = volumes)
#' f[1:length(f)]
#' @export
generateEquations <- function(..., volumes = NULL) {
  
  mylist <- list(...)
  if(length(mylist) > 1) S <- combine(...) else S <- mylist[[1]]
  
  description <- as.character(S$Description)
  rate <- as.character(S$Rate)
  variables <- colnames(S)[-(1:2)]
  SMatrix <- as.matrix(S[,-(1:2)]); colnames(SMatrix) <- variables
  
  volumes.draft <- structure(rep("1", length(variables)), names = variables)
  volumes.draft[names(volumes)] <- volumes
  volumes <- volumes.draft
  
    
  # check for potential errors
  exclmark <- unlist(lapply(1:length(rate), function(i) {
    
    myrate <- rate[i]
    parsedRate <- getParseData(parse(text=myrate, keep.source = TRUE))
    symbols <- parsedRate$text[parsedRate$token=="SYMBOL"]
    
    educts <- variables[which(SMatrix[i,]<0)]
    
    !all(unlist(lapply(educts, function(e) any(e==symbols))))
    
  }))
  
  # generate equation expressions
  terme <- lapply(1:length(variables), function(j) {
    v <- SMatrix[,j]
    nonZeros <- which(!is.na(v))
    var.description <- description[nonZeros]
    positives <- which(v > 0)
    negatives <- which(v < 0)
    volumes.destin <- volumes.origin <- rep(volumes[j], length(v))
    if(length(positives) > 0) {
        volumes.origin[positives] <- sapply(positives, function(i) {
        candidates <- which(SMatrix[i,] < 0)
        myvolume <- unique(volumes[candidates])
        if(length(myvolume) > 1) 
          stop("species from different compartments meet in one reaction")
        if(length(myvolume) == 0) myvolume <- volumes[j]
        
        return(myvolume)
      })
    }
    volumes.ratios <- paste0("*(", volumes.origin, "/", volumes.destin, ")")
    #print(volumes.ratios)
    volumes.ratios[volumes.destin == volumes.origin] <- ""
    
    numberchar <- as.character(v)
    if(nonZeros[1] %in% positives){
      numberchar[positives] <- paste(c("", rep("+", length(positives)-1)), numberchar[positives], sep = "") 
    } else {
      numberchar[positives] <- paste("+", numberchar[positives], sep = "")
    }
    var.flux <- paste0(numberchar[nonZeros], "*(",  rate[nonZeros], ")", volumes.ratios[nonZeros])
    names(var.flux) <- var.description
    return(var.flux)
  })
  
  fluxes <- terme
  names(fluxes) <- variables
  
  terme <- lapply(terme, function(t) paste(t, collapse=" "))
  names(terme) <- variables
  
  terme <- do.call(c, terme)
  
  class(terme) <- "eqnList"
  attr(terme, "SMatrix") <- SMatrix
  attr(terme, "species") <- variables
  attr(terme, "volumes") <- volumes
  attr(terme, "rates") <- rate
  attr(terme, "description") <- description
  attr(terme, "exclmarks") <- which(exclmark)
  attr(terme, "fluxes") <- fluxes
  
  
  if(length(exclmark) == 0) cat("There might be a problem with one or more of the reactions.\n")
  
  return(terme)
  
  
}

#' Add observables to ODEs
#' 
#' @param observable named character vector. Names correspond to observable names, the chars 
#' correspond to the observation function
#' @param f equation list
#' @details Observables are translated into an ODE and added to the list of equations
#' @return An object of class \code{eqnList}, a named vector with the equations. Contains attributes "SMatrix"
#' (the stoichiometric matrix), "species" (the state names), "rates" (the rate expressions) and "description".
#' @examples 
#' reactions <- data.frame(Description = c("Activation", "Deactivation"), 
#'                         Rate = c("act*A", "deact*pA"), A=c(-1,1), pA=c(1, -1))
#' f <- generateEquations(reactions)
#' myobs <- c(tA = "s1*(pA + A)", dA = "s2*(pA-A)")
#' f <- addObservable(myobs, f)
#' @export
addObservable <- function(observable, f) {
  
  myattr <- names(attributes(f))[-1]
  allattr <- attributes(f)[myattr]
  
  if(any(names(observable) %in% names(allattr$observables))) {
    
    cat("The following observable(s) are already in the observables list:", paste(names(observable)[names(observable) %in% names(allattr$observables)], collapse=", "), "\nThe original equation list was returned.")
    return(f)
    
  }
  
  # Analyze the observable character expression
  parsedata <- getParseData(parse(text=as.character(observable), keep.source = TRUE))
  symbols <- unique(parsedata[parsedata$token == "SYMBOL","text"])
  species <- symbols[symbols%in%attr(f, "species")]
  derivatives <- lapply(observable, function(obs) {
    out <- lapply(as.list(species), function(x) paste(deparse(D(parse(text=obs), x), width.cutoff = 500),collapse=""))
    names(out) <- species
    return(out)
  })
  
  newodes <- sapply(derivatives, function(der) {
    
    out <- sapply(names(der), function(n) {
      d <- der[n]
      if(d != "0") paste( paste("(", d, ")", sep="") , paste("(", f[names(d)], ")",sep=""), sep="*") else return("0")
    })
    out <- paste(out, collapse = "+")
    
    return(out)
    
  })
  
  
  
  allattr$species <- c(allattr$species, names(observable))
  f <- c(f, newodes)
  for(i in 1:length(myattr)) attr(f, myattr[i]) <- allattr[[i]]
  attr(f, "observables") <- c(attr(f, "observables"), observable)
  
  
  return(f)
  
  
}
